Cannabis is grown from one of two s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ds carry genetic information from 2 parent plants and can express various mixes of qualities: some from the mother, some from the dad, and some characteristics from both. In business cannabis production, typically, growers will plant lots of seeds of one pressure and select the finest plant. They will then take clones from that specific plant, which enables consistent genetics for mass production. feminized weed seeds. If marijuana is legal in your state, you can purchase seeds or clones from a regional dispensary, or online through numerous seed banks.
Growing from seed can produce a stronger plant with more solid genes.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, mainly due to the fact that se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ds directly into an outside garden in early spring, even in cool, wet climates. If growing outside, some growers prefer to sprout seeds within because they are delicate in the starting stages of growth. Inside, you can offer weed seedlings extra light to assist them along, and then transplant them outside when big enough. You can likewise minimize headaches and avoid the inconvenience of seed germination and sexing plants by starting with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ically similar to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is referred to as the "mother." Through cloning, you can produce a new harvest with specific replicas of your favorite plant. Due to the fact that genes are identical, a clone will provide you a plant with the same attributes as the mother, such as flavor,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, and so on. So if you stumble upon a particular pressure or phenotype you truly like, you might wish to clone it to replicate more buds that have the exact same results and attributes. With cloning, you do not need to get brand-new seeds whenever you wish to grow another plantyou just take a cutting of the old plantand you do not have to sprout seeds or sex them out and eliminate the males. feminized hemp seeds.
Another disadvantage to clones is they can take on negative traits from the mother plant too. If the mom has an illness, brings in bugs, or grows weak branches, its clones will probably have the same concerns. Feminized marijuana seeds will produce only female plants for getting buds, so there is no requirement to eliminate males or stress over female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by causing the monoecious condition in a female cannabis plantthe resulting seeds are almost similar to the self-pollinated female parent, as only one set of genes is present.
This is attained through a number of approaches: By spraying the plant with a solution of colloidal silver, a liquid containing small particles of silver, Through an approach referred to as rodelization, in which a female plant pressed previous maturity can pollinate another female,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ormone that activates germination (this is much less typical) Many skilled or industrial growers will not use feminized seeds because they only contain one set of genes, and these need to never ever be utilized for reproducing purposes - what is autoflowering seeds. However, a lot of beginning growers start with feminized seeds since they get rid of the concern of having to handle male plants.

They are easy to grow due to the fact that you do not need to stress about light cycles and how much light a plant gets. The majority of cannabis plants begin flowering when the amount of light they get every day decreases. Outdoors, this occurs when the sun starts setting earlier in the day as the season turns from summer season to fall. Indoor growers can manage when a plant flowers by decreasing the day-to-day quantity of light plants receive from 18 hours to 12 hours - autoflowering marijuana seeds.
Autoflowers can be started in early spring and will flower during the longest days of summer, benefiting from high quality light to grow y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can start aut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all (feminized marijuana seeds). Likewise,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any little grow, or growing outdoors where you do not want your next-door ne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ple big disadvantages, though: Autoflower strains are understood for being less potent. Also, since they are little in stature, they normally don't produce big yields.
Autoflowering stress need some preparation, as they will grow rapidly and begin to flower whether or not you're ready for them. Lots of marijuana growers begin autoflowers early in the season, and at a various time than a regular crop, so keep the season and environment in mind when growing and harvestingyour plants still need heat to grow, and rain can provide bud rot (harlequin feminized seeds). Consider growing in a greenhouse to protect them. Since training takes place during vegetative development, for autoflowering plants, this period might be as brief as a few weeks, which suggests time is limited. Attempt your autoflowers after they have three nodes, and stop when they begin to flower.
Autoflowers don't need great deals of nutrients since they're small and do not spend much time in the vegetative cycle. They won't require as much veg nutrientssuch as nitrogenbut will require more flower nutrients. C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own jointly as cannabinoidsfound in the cannabis plant. Over the years, people have selected plants for high-THC material, making marijuana with high levels of CBD rare. The hereditary paths through which THC is synthesized by the plant are various than those for CBD production. Cannabis used for hemp production has actually been chosen for other traits, including a low THC material, so as to comply with the 2018 Farm Costs.
As interest in CBD as a medicine has grown, numerous breeders have actually cr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These pressures have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C material in addition to considerable amounts of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these varieties are now widely offered online and through dispensaries. It ought to be kept in mind, nevertheless, that any plant grown from these seeds is not ensured to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es lots of years to develop a seed line that produces consistent results - pot seeds feminized. A grower wanting to produce marijuana with a particular THC to CBD ratio will require to grow from an evaluated and proven clone or seed.

Marijuana seeds need 3 things to sprout: water, heat, and air. There are lots of methods to sprout seeds, however for the most typical and most basic technique, you will need: 2 tidy plates, Four paper towels, Seeds, Distilled water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els need to be soaked however should not have excess water running off.
Then, place the cannabis seeds at least an inch apart from each other and cover them with the staying two water-soaked paper towels. To develop a dark, secured area,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Ensure the area the seeds remain in is warm, someplace between 70-85F. After finishing these steps, it's time to wait. Inspect the paper towels as soon as a day to make sure they're still saturated, and if they are losing wetness, use more water to keep the seeds pleased - feminized seeds usa. Some seeds germinate very quickly while others can take a while, however usually, seeds should sprout in 3-10 days.
A seed has sprouted as soon as the seed splits and a single grow appears. The grow is the taproot, which will become the main stem of the plant, and seeing it suggests effective germination. It is necessary to keep the delicate seed sterile, so do not touch the seed or taproot as it starts to split. Once you see the taproot, it's time to move your germinated seed into its growing medium, such as soil. what are feminized seeds. Fill a 4-inch or one-gallon pot with loose, airy potting soil, Water the soil prior to you put the seed in; it needs to be wet but not soaked, Poke a hole in the soil with a pen or pencilthe general rule is: make the hole twice as deep as the seed is broad, Using a pair of tweezers, carefully put the seed in the hole with the taproot dealing with down, Gently cover it with soil Keep a close eye on the temperature and moisture level of the soil to keep the seed pleased.

Use a spray bottle to water itover-watering can suffocate and kill the delicate grow. Within a week or so you should see a seedling start to grow from the soil. Germinating cannabis seeds does not constantly go as planned. Some seeds will be losers. Others will be slow and take longer to sprout. But some will pop rapidly and grow quickly. This is the beauty of seedsoften, you can tell which plants or genetics will prosper right from the get-go. This will assist you figure out which plants you wish to take cuttings from for clones or for breeding if you wish to produce a seed bank of your own.
